Product Description
Silicone teething rings are used by infants to chew on, providing safe pressure and massage for sore, swollen gums, which soothes pain and irritability from teething, with options for cooling in the fridge (not freezer) for extra numbing relief, and help develop sensory skills and hand-eye coordination. They offer a safe outlet for the baby’s natural urge to bite, easing discomfort as new teeth emerge.
How they work
- Pressure & Massage: Chewing on the soft but durable silicone, especially textured versions with bumps or ridges, massages the gums, increases circulation, and relieves pain.
- Cooling Effect: Chilling them in the refrigerator provides a numbing sensation that further reduces swelling and pain; however, never freeze them as they can become too hard and damage gums.
- Sensory Stimulation: Different textures and shapes stimulate the baby’s mouth and can help develop pre-feeding skills.
Key usage tips
- Supervise: Always watch your baby while they are using a teething ring.
- Keep it Clean: Ensure the ring is cleaned regularly and sterilized as per instructions.
- Safe Materials: Choose BPA-free, food-grade silicone rings and avoid liquid-filled ones that could break.
- Never Tie Around Neck: For safety, never attach a teething ring around your baby’s neck as it’s a choking hazard.
